ISLAMABAD : Under the China-Pakistan Economic Corridor (CPEC), the first batch of students from the University of Gwadar’s Technical and Vocational Institute has arrived at the Shandong Institute of Commerce and Technology (SICT) in China to complete their three-year diploma program. This milestone, stemming from a 2023 agreement among the University of Gwadar, Gwadar Port Authority, China Overseas Ports Holding Company Limited (COPHCL), and SICT, aims to equip Gwadar’s youth with world-class technical skills and global exposure. All expenses, including tuition, accommodation, and travel, are fully sponsored by the Pakistani and Chinese partners, reflecting their commitment to human resource development. The initiative, led by key figures from both sides, marks a significant step in fostering educational cooperation and building a skilled workforce for Gwadar’s future.
